OverviewPVSC + 2021 Census

Single-family homes here typically sold around $368,250 over the last 24 months — +15% on a mix-controlled price-per-square-foot basis over two years (Nova Scotia as a whole: +13%). Assessed values moved +62% over three years.

As of the 2021 Census, about 2,704 people live here, with a median household income near $66,475. 90% of homes are owner-occupied and 91% are single-detached.

Roughly 70 homes were added in the last five years — about 5.7% of the stock.

How to read this profile

An area profile for Lower Branch— how the area has moved, never a per-home estimate or a forecast. Market figures cover the last 24 months of arm's-length single-family sales (Property Valuation Services Corporation); the trend is on median price per square foot, which controls for which homes happened to sell. Where recent sales are too thin to be reliable, the typical-price figure is suppressed and the assessed-value movement is shown instead. New-build premiums hold home size constant. Demographics are from the 2021 Census of Canada, apportioned from dissemination areas to this boundary by parcel share.
